Default Calling down with Kings?

Only just made the move to 5/10 short (after a shitty run at $3/6 full). I've got a feeling you're not going to like this.

Party Poker 5/10 Hold'em (6 max, 6 handed) converter

Preflop: Hero is BB with K[img]/images/graemlins/spade.gif[/img], K[img]/images/graemlins/club.gif[/img].
<font color="#666666">1 fold</font>, <font color="#CC3333">MP raises</font>, <font color="#666666">3 folds</font>, <font color="#CC3333">Hero 3-bets</font>, <font color="#CC3333">MP caps</font>, Hero calls.

Flop: (8.40 SB) 9[img]/images/graemlins/club.gif[/img], A[img]/images/graemlins/diamond.gif[/img], 2[img]/images/graemlins/club.gif[/img] <font color="#0000FF">(2 players)</font>
Hero checks, <font color="#CC3333">MP bets</font>, Hero calls.

Turn: (5.20 BB) T[img]/images/graemlins/club.gif[/img] <font color="#0000FF">(2 players)</font>
Hero checks, <font color="#CC3333">MP bets</font>, Hero calls.

River: (7.20 BB) 5[img]/images/graemlins/diamond.gif[/img] <font color="#0000FF">(2 players)</font>
Hero checks, <font color="#CC3333">MP bets</font>, Hero calls.

Final Pot: 9.20 BB

Villian is loose aggressive preflop, but passive post flop. (45/13/1 IIRC). Ugly?

Default Re: Calling down with Kings?

I agree, Guy. KK is similar to A3 here and MP hasn't had a chance to show you that he has an Ace yet.

You should bet-fold the river because:

1. He will check behind with QQ-JJ and you miss a value bet.
2. He will always bet a pair of aces with any kicker.
3. He will never raise you with a worse hand.
